HUD ML 2010-04 Loss Mitigation for Imminent Default
January 25th, 2010
The Dept. Of Housing and Urban Development has released Mortgagee Letter (ML) HUD ML 2010-04 "Loss Mitigation for Imminent Default"
The Helping Families Save Their Home Act of 2009 expanded the authority to use FHA Loss Mitigation to assist defaulted FHA borrowers avoid foreclosure to include those mortgagors facing ”imminent default” as defined by the Secretary. The purpose of this Mortgagee Letter is to define imminent default and provide guidance to FHA-Approved servicers on how to assist those FHA borrowers. At this time FHA is limiting the loss mitigation options that may be used to assist borrowers facing imminent default to forbearance and FHA-HAMP. The guidance provided in this Mortgagee Letter is effective immediately.
